The Mercury will attempt to regroup after falling to Las Vegas

After securing back-to-back wins against the Storm and Fire, Phoenix has dropped each of its last four games. This includes an 86-76 loss to the Las Vegas Aces on Wednesday night.

ALSO SEE: Sun vs Tempo | Odds and NBA Pick (Jun 19)

The Mercury shot 60 percent from the field and 7-for-10 from 3-point range, resulting in a 49-45 lead at the break. But Las Vegas clamped down defensively, outscoring the home team 41-27 in the second half to earn a double-digit win and clinch a spot in the Commissioner's Cup Championship.

Kahleah Copper powered the offense with a team-high 26 points, along with four rebounds and three assists. Alyssa Thomas posted a double-double of 10 points and 11 assists, while Jovana Nogic led the bench unit with 12 points on 4-for-6 shooting from beyond the arc.

Seattle aims to recover from a narrow loss to the Fire

On the other side, the Storm find themselves amid a nine-game losing skid following a 3-4 start. Their latest setback includes a 94-89 loss to the Portland Fire on Wednesday night.

Seattle held a seven-point advantage through the first three quarters. Unfortunately, Portland responded with a 27-15 burst in the final frame, notching its eighth victory of the season.

Three starters reached double figures. Dominque Malonga scored a career-high 28 points and pulled down 11 rebounds. Natisha Hiedeman added 19 points, six assists, and four rebounds. Awa Fam contributed 18 points and five rebounds for a Seattle team that shot 48 percent overall and 38 percent from beyond the arc.
